Women in Housing and Construction Network (WHCN) is a pioneering non-profit organization dedicated to empowering, connecting, and advancing women in Nigeria’s housing and construction industries. We exist to amplify the voices of women across all levels of the built environment—from architects and engineers to developers, artisans, policymakers, and entrepreneurs.
To empower, support, and connect women across Africa in the housing and construction industries through advocacy, training, mentorship, capacity building, networking, and access to economic and leadership opportunities.
To build a thriving, inclusive, and gender-equitable housing and construction sector in Africa where women lead, innovate, and drive sustainable development.
